Ensuring Safety: Anti-Ligature Clock Design Principles
When designing clocks for controlled environments, it's crucial to prioritize safety by incorporating anti-ligature features. A key element in this is the design of the clock itself. Traditional clocks often incorporate protruding elements like pointers and fasteners that pose a risk for ligature. Consequently, it's critical to eliminate these vulnerabilities through strategic design strategies.
Anti-ligature clock concepts typically involve recessed hands and a secure mounting system that prevents the use of protruding elements as potential tools for harm. Materials should also be durable and insulating to further mitigate threats.
